You may furnish excess personal property for use by your grantees if:
- (a) The grantee holds a federally sponsored project grant;
- (b) The grantee is a public agency or a nonprofit tax-exempt organization under section 501 of the Internal Revenue Code of 1986 (26 U.S.C. 501);
- (c) The property is for use in connection with the grant; and
- (d) You pay 25% of the original acquisition cost and deposit the funds into the miscellaneous receipts fund of the U.S. Treasury. Title vests in the grantee after funds are deposited. Exceptions are listed in § 102-36.105.
